Bread, white, commercially prepared (includes soft bread crumbs): nutrition facts
A 100 g serving of Bread, white, commercially prepared (includes soft bread crumbs) has 266 calories. About 75% of those calories come from carbohydrates, 13% from protein and 11% from fat.
- 266calories per 100 g
- 8.85 gprotein
- 49.42 gcarbohydrates
- 3.33 gfat
Nutrition facts per 100 g
| Nutrient | Amount |
|---|---|
| Calories | 266 kcal |
| Protein | 8.85 g |
| Total fat | 3.33 g |
| Saturated fat | 0.7 g |
| Carbohydrates | 49.42 g |
| Fiber | 2.7 g |
| Sugars | 5.67 g |
| Sodium | 490 mg |
| Potassium | 126 mg |
| Cholesterol | 0 mg |
| Calcium | 144 mg |
| Iron | 3.61 mg |
Nutrition per serving
| Serving | Weight | Calories | Protein | Carbs | Fat |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 slice | 29 g | 77 | 2.6 g | 14.3 g | 1 g |
| 1 oz | 28.4 g | 76 | 2.5 g | 14 g | 0.9 g |
| 1 cup, crumbs | 45 g | 120 | 4 g | 22.2 g | 1.5 g |
| 1 cup, cubes | 35 g | 93 | 3.1 g | 17.3 g | 1.2 g |
Values are averages from USDA FoodData Central and vary by brand, ripeness and preparation. This is general information, not medical or dietary advice.
